The 1st unofficial ODI between India A and South Africa A is scheduled for November 13, 2025, at 1:30 PM IST. The match will be played at the Niranjan Shah Stadium in Rajkot.
This is part of the South Africa A tour of India, 2025, and is the first match in a three-match unofficial ODI series.
Tilak Varma is set to lead the side, which includes the likes of Abhishek Sharma, Ruturaj Gaikwad and others. Nitish Kumar Reddy has also been released from the Test squad and the all-rounder is expected to take part in this encounter. The bowling attack is bolstered by experienced names such as Prasidh Krishna and Arshdeep Singh, both with international exposure. India A has an advantage of playing on home ground and the ability to adapt well to the 50-over
format.
South Africa A also arrives with momentum, having won four of their last five OD matches. Key performers include captain Marques Ackerman, Jordan Hermann, and Lhuan-dre Pretorius, who strengthen their batting lineup. The team has been competitive in the unofficial test series against India A and will look to challenge the hosts in the ODI format.
The Rajkot pitch is known for being batting-friendly and high-scoring, with an average run rate of around 5.85 per over in previous matches. Both teams boast aggressive, in-form batters, so a score above 300 is achievable, making it a test for the bowlers to contain runs.
India A and South Africa A Squads
India A: Ishan Kishan (wk), Riyan Parag, Ruturaj Gaikwad, Tilak Varma (c), Abhishek Sharma, Ayush Badoni, Prabhsimran Singh, Manav Suthar, Arshdeep Singh, Khaleel Ahmed, Prasidh Krishna, Nishant Sindhu, Harshit Rana, Vipraj Nigam, Nitish Kumar Reddy
South Africa A: Jason Smith, Sinethemba Qeshile, Lhuan-dre Pretorius (wk), Marques Ackerman (c), Codi Yusuf, Jordan Hermann, Mihlali Mpongwana, Bjorn Fortuin, Nqabayomzi Peter, Delano Potgieter, Ottneil Baartman, Rubin Hermann, Tshepo Moreki, Kwena Maphaka, Rivaldo Moonsamy
